[Plugin: Google Analytics for WordPress] Issue with In Page Analytics
-
Using 4.2.2 of GA for WP. I tried to use the ‘colour bubbles’ option on in page analytics and get the following error message:
“We’ve identified problems in your setup. These may cause problems loading In-Page Analytics.
Your site doesn’t load ga.js from Google. If you host the Google tracking code on your own servers, it isn’t updated automatically and can miss important changes.
We didn’t find a tracking snippet on your site. In-Page Analytics cannot load. Please make sure you have tracking installed correctly. If your snippet is included in a separate JavaScript file, you’ll have to manually check it is being loaded correctly.”
The code snippet is installed and all other data is being tracked. I have not selected the option to use ga.js locally.
